Linthorpe Community Primary School Admissions Arrangements for School Year 2026-27

School Admissions

The Legacy Learning Trust is the Admissions Authority for the School.

These arrangements are established in accordance with Annex 1 of the Academy’s Supplemental Funding Agreement.

The Local Authority (LA), Middlesbrough Council, its LA Admissions Team will co-ordinate all admissions and this is referred to as the coordinated admissions scheme.

All Reception and In Year admissions will be requested via the LA common admissions form.

Admission Appeal timetable

In accordance with the School Admission Appeals Code, Admission Authorities must set a timetable for organising and hearing educational appeals. The following timetable applies to appeals for admission to Linthorpe Community Primary School. Reception Class in September 2025.

 

15th November 2024 Letters sent to parents with common application form and online details
15th January 2025 Closing date for Applications to Reception Class 2025
16th April 2025 Emails and/or letters to parents confirming outcome of application
23rd May 2025 Deadline for receipt of Admission Appeals
From July 2025 Appeals Heard by Independent Panel

Admissions to the nursery 

The Governing Body have adopted the LA criteria for admitting children, namely: 

  1. Children aged 4+ within the admission zone for the school. 
  1. Children aged 4+ who live outside the admission zone, but have a brother or sister attending the school at the time the nursery child will be admitted. 
  1. Children aged 3+ who were eligible for and have attended the school 2 Year Old Provision (Little Learners) for at least 1 term. 
  1. Children aged 3+ within the admission zone for the school. 
  1. Children aged 3+ who live outside the admission zone but will have a brother or sister attending the school at the time the nursery child will be admitted. 
  1. Other children aged 4+ 
  1. Other children aged 3+ 

Parents wishing to add their child’s name to the list should contact Mrs. Snook, the Office Manager or, download and complete the application form below. Please note, proof of address will be required along with the child’s birth certificate. 

This form must be completed and returned to school by 31st March to enable staff to prepare for September admissions. If you miss the date then unfortunately, we will only contact you if there are any spaces. 

While most children transfer directly from nursery to school, we have to advise parents that a nursery place does not guarantee a place in the school.

When can eligible children start their free place? 

If your child’s 2nd birthday falls between:          Free places are available from: 
1st January – 31st March    The start of the summer term (after Easter) 
1st April – 31st August    The start of the autumn term (early September) 
1st September – 31st December    The start of the spring term (early January)
